Chicken Breasts & Stuffing Hot Dish

This is one of the quickest and easiest homemade meals to make. It's basically just mixing up a bunch of stuff and putting it in the oven - makes the perfect weeknight dinner!

Ingredients:
2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
4 - 5 pieces of sliced Swiss cheese
1 small can cream of chicken soup
1/3 can white wine (use cream of chicken soup can to measure)
1 package Stove Top Stuffing

Preheat oven to 350°
Place chicken in a 8" X 8" greased pan
Cover chicken with cheese
Mix together cream of chicken soup & white wine
Stir Stove Top Stuffing into soup mixture until moist
Spoon mixture over chicken and cheese covering well
Cover pan with foil & bake for 1 hr 15 mins or until chicken is cooked thoroughly

Tater Tot Hot Dish

Ingredients:
2 lbs tater tots
1 lb ground beef
1/2 onion
3 - 4 garlic cloves, crushed or minced
2 cans (smaller ones) cream of potato soup
1 lg package frozen CA blend veggies

Brown ground beef with onion & garlic cloves
Pour beef mixture into a greased 9" X 13" pan
Top with frozen vegetables
Pour soup over vegetables & beef mixture
Top with tater tots
Bake uncovered at 350º for 1 hour or until hot completely through

Lasagna

Ingredients:
12 oz ground beef, pork, pork sausage, or Italian sausage
1 cup chopped onion (1 large)
2 - 4 cloves of garlic, minced
1 can tomatoes, cut up (7 1/2 oz can)
1 can tomato sauce (8 oz)
1 can tomato paste (6 oz)
2 tsp dried basil
1 tsp dried oregano
1/4 tsp pepper
6 dried lasagna noodles
1 beaten egg
15 oz container ricotta cheese
1/4 cup Parmesan cheese
6 oz shredded mozzarella cheese

For sauce, in a medium saucepan cook the meat, onion, & garlic until the meat is brown; drain fat
Stir in undrained tomatoes, tomato sauce, tomato paste, basil, oregano, & pepper
Bring to boiling; reduce heat
Cover & simmer 15 mins; stirring occasionally
Meanwhile, cook noodles for 10 - 12 mins or until tender but still firm
Drain noodles; rinse with cold water, drain well
For filling, combine egg, ricotta cheese, & Parmesan cheese
Layer half the cooked noodles in a 2 quart rectangular baking dish
Spread with half of the filling, top with half of the meat mixture, add half of the mozzarella cheese
Repeat layers
Bake at 375º for 30 - 35 mins or until heated through
Let stand for 10 mins before serving

Yield: 8 servings

Cool Ranch Doritos Hot Dish

Ingredients:
3 cups broken Cool Ranch Doritos
1 lb ground beef
1 small onion, chopped
1 cup green pepper, chopped
1 package taco seasoning
3/4 cup water
1 cup salsa
1 can corn
2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ese

Preheat oven to 350°
Put half of the broken Cool Ranch Doritos on the bottom of a greased 8X8 pan
Brown beef with onion & green pepper
Drain off fat
Add taco seasoning & water; cook according to directions on taco seasoning packet
Add salsa & corn; simmer 5 - 10 mins
Layer beef mixture over broken chips followed by mozzarella cheese & remaining 1 1/2 cups of chips
Bake 30 - 35 mins until dish is bubbly
